首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Laravel中添加手动分页

在Laravel中,可以通过手动分页来实现对数据的分页显示。下面是在Laravel中添加手动分页的步骤:

  1. 首先,你需要在控制器中获取需要分页的数据。你可以使用Laravel提供的查询构建器或Eloquent ORM来获取数据。例如,你可以使用以下代码获取所有的用户数据:
代码语言:txt
复制
$users = DB::table('users')->get();
  1. 接下来,你可以使用paginate()方法来手动分页数据。这个方法接受一个参数,表示每页显示的数据数量。例如,如果你希望每页显示10条数据,可以使用以下代码:
代码语言:txt
复制
$users = DB::table('users')->paginate(10);
  1. 在视图中,你可以使用Laravel的分页功能来显示分页链接和当前页的数据。你可以使用links()方法来生成分页链接,并使用items()方法来获取当前页的数据。例如,在Blade模板中,你可以使用以下代码显示分页链接和当前页的用户数据:
代码语言:txt
复制
@foreach ($users as $user)
    // 显示用户数据
@endforeach

{{ $users->links() }}

以上就是在Laravel中手动添加分页的步骤。通过手动分页,你可以更灵活地控制数据的分页显示,以满足特定的业务需求。

对于手动分页,腾讯云提供的产品中并没有直接相关的服务。但是,腾讯云的云服务器(CVM)和云数据库(CDB)等产品可以为Laravel应用提供稳定的运行环境和可靠的数据存储。你可以通过访问腾讯云官网了解更多相关产品的详细信息:腾讯云官网

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券